Wayve is a British autonomous driving company founded in Cambridge in 2017 that trains end-to-end neural networks to drive rather than assembling hand-written rules around high-definition maps. Its AI Driver learns from camera video and can be deployed on standard vehicle sensor sets, which is what lets the company demonstrate driving in cities it has never mapped. Headquartered in London and backed by a one billion dollar SoftBank-led round plus investment from NVIDIA, Microsoft and Uber, it partners with carmakers to ship assisted driving software and is developing fully driverless deployments.

The Role

Wayve is developing driver-out Robotaxi systems that bring together the AI Driver, vehicle platform, sensors and compute, safety mechanisms, Remote Assistance, fleet services, and cloud operations.

We are looking for a Systems Engineer, Robotaxi to turn defined parts of this system-level vision into clear, implementable architecture. You will work closely alongside Wayve's lead Robotaxi System Architect, translating their reference architecture into functions, requirements, interfaces, decisions, and verification-ready outputs for the areas you own..

Your scope covers how the Robotaxi system works as a safe, scalable driver-out service - the vehicle, ADS, onboard compute, offboard capabilities, and the boundaries between Wayve, OEMs, Tier1s, and Robotaxi partners - and includes working directly with those partners to define architecture and product boundaries together, including leading technical discussions with them.

Key Responsibilities

  • Own the systems engineering for defined parts of the Robotaxi architecture - for example vehicle/ADS interfaces, Remote Assistance/offboard boundaries, or fleet/cloud integration
  • Translate use cases, operational concepts, and constraints into system requirements, interfaces, assumptions, and verification-ready specifications for the areas you own.
  • Work directly with OEM, Tier1, and Robotaxi operator partners to define system and product boundaries together, including leading technical working sessions and design discussions with them.
  • Apply the Robotaxi reference architecture to real vehicle programs across sensors, compute, ECU topology, vehicle interfaces, and degraded-operation behavior.
  • Support implementation through technical reviews, bring-up planning, issue triage, and design-change impact analysis.
  • Escalate cross-domain or cross-program trade-offs that go beyond your defined scope to the lead Robotaxi System Architect and relevant domain owners.

Essential

  • Direct, hands-on experience designing, integrating, or deploying a Robotaxi or production-intent L4 driver-out autonomous system.
  • Systems engineering experience spanning several parts of the system, such as vehicle platform, sensors, compute, embedded software, ADS, safety mechanisms, Remote Assistance/offboard services, fleet/cloud systems, or operations.
  • Experience converting use cases and operational concepts into functional decomposition, system requirements, interfaces, assumptions, trade studies, and verification intent.
  • Experience defining system and product boundaries across multiple companies or organizations, such as an autonomy developer, OEM, Tier1, operator, or technology partner.
  • Practical vehicle or robotic-system integration experience, including architecture reviews, bring-up, issue triage, debugging, or design-change impact analysis.
  • Working knowledge of driver-out safety concepts, including redundancy, degraded operation, Minimum Risk Manoeuvre, fail-operational behavior, functional safety, SOTIF, and safety-case evidence.
